What is wrong with this arithmetic array?
1 Ansicht (letzte 30 Tage)
Ältere Kommentare anzeigen
function modifiedReadings = CalibrateReadings(originalReadings, adjustVal)
% originalReadings: Array of temperature readings
% adjustVal: Value added to each element in the array of temperature readings
% Add adjustVal to each element of array originalReadings
modifiedReadings = [originalReadings adjustVal]
end
5 Kommentare
Jan
am 2 Okt. 2017
@Blair: You get the message, that for the input
[51, 53, 61, 62]
the output of your function is
[51, 53, 61, 62, 1]
but the wanted output is
[52, 54, 62, 63]
The instruction was to "add a value to the elements of the input". And than you ask in the forum? Something is going really wrong here.
Do you have problems to understand the meaning of the question? Then a Matlab forum is not the right location to solve this. The forum will not solve all these very basic questions for you, because this is your homework (or job, or interest).
Akzeptierte Antwort
Jan
am 2 Okt. 2017
Bearbeitet: Jan
am 2 Okt. 2017
The instructions are clear:
Add adjustVal to each element of array originalReadings
"add" means the + operation, not a concatenation with the square brackets.
This problem is very basic. Usually the members of the forum ask problems concerning Matlab functions and algorithms. But here it seems to me, like the problem is the understanding of English. Is it a problem of the language?
I don't know, what an "arithmetic array" is.
0 Kommentare
Weitere Antworten (0)
Siehe auch
Kategorien
Mehr zu Matrix Indexing finden Sie in Help Center und File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!